Judging by your sig & the last character you prefer dark and/or sneaky characters; is that right? I'm also guessing that having something good which you can pull out in emergencies is desirable, and that you're starting at mid-levels at least.

Perhaps someone who has stared too deep into the mortal mind and is horrified by what he has found, and now drinks heavily to wipe out the memory. A mesmerist or wilder by class, he can easily have lots of UMD and a high level scroll or two to turn a fight around when normal measures aren't enough.

A soul hunter stalker is a weird sort of psychic vampire just by the class features. You can play them as a spooky hunter/archer and still be reasonably effective without tearing up people's souls, then power through rapidly using and recovering maneuvers using soul claiming when you need to.

How about a Paladin (Fallen) 1/Ranger X who couldn't abide by the strict rules of the code and fled the city in shame. Rather than falling yet further though, you instead opted to defend it all-the-same by protecting it's borders from the encroaching wild.

You could set it up as a dex-based archer build and use the Divine Hunter template (lose heavy armor prof but gain precise shot).

Future progression options might include one-day returning to paladin (with atonement).

I am kind of getting a bit of an urge to build a Aasimar (not sure which sub species) Cleric8 (Madness+Trickery Domains, Channels Negative Energy)/Brutal Slayer Stalker1/Cleric+1/Battle Templar10. At lvl20 it would have 9th level Maneuvers and 9 level Cleric spells (Using Practiced Initiator (Stalker) and Magical Knack (Cleric) as traits), channel energy and Domain abilities as a level 19 Cleric. Gain access to Golden Lion by joining the tradition Descendants of the Golden Council.

Play him like Mordred from the old legends of King Arthur...or for those who have seen it, the movie Merlin staring Sam Neil. Basically, a charming young man who is an illegitimate son of some noble. Feeling jilted over his perceived slight at not being recognized by a father who doesn't know he exists, he turns to using underhanded tactics and unknown friends to attempt to acrue power enough to eventually try and challenge his father for recognition of his birthright at best or patricide and forceful succession at worst.
